5. Equipments
LM 386 op amp IC chip.
1000 microfarad capacitors (2 Pieces)
100 microfarad capacitor(1 Piece)
8 ohm speaker
9 volt battery
Jack socket & Jack pin
Project board or breadboard
Some connecting wire.
6. Goals
The voice amplifier is used to provide loud, clear
output required for high quality voice.
It has a line input jack that can be connected to the
output of speech generating device for adequate
sound levels in noisy environtments.
7. Connections
Plug in your op amp and add a
wire from pin 6 to power and a
wire from pin 4 to ground.
Plug another wire from pin 2 to
ground and plug your jack socket
into pin 3.
Plug your 1000 microfarad
capacitor's positive side into pin 7
and the negative side into ground.
Plug one your another 1000
microfarad capacitor's positive
side into pin 1 and the negative
side into pin 8.
8. The other 100 microfarad capacitor's positive side into
pin 5 and the negative side into a blank space on your
board.
Plug your speaker's positive side to the last capacitor's
negative side and the negative side of your speaker to
ground.
Plug in your battery's terminals to their respective rails.
